3 FBA Mission & Government Relations The mission of the Federal Bar Association is to advance the federal judicial system and promote effective legal practice before the federal courts and within federal executive branch departments and agencies. FBA’s focus on the federal legal systems permeates FBA’s relationships with the three branches of government and governs its government relations efforts.

4 FBA Government Relations Relations with all 3 branches FBA public policy positions are related to federal judicial system and legal practice Non-partisan; neutral & balanced No contributions or endorsements of political or judicial candidates

5 Government Relations Committee (GRC) Advisory body to President, Board on public policy Can only coordinate and advise – does not set policy Meets monthly via teleconference 18 members, appointed by President Wide-ranging membership Experienced in advocacy, policy Staggered 3-year membership terms Staffed by FBA counsel

6 Government Relations Liaison Chapter-appointed member responsible for: Distribution of the monthly GRC update to chapter members and local federal judges, as appropriate. Coordination of the chapter’s input into the Issues Agenda nomination process Coordination of the chapter’s advocacy in support of an FBA legislative priority, when requested by FBA National Coordination of the chapter’s participation in FBA Capitol Hill Day

7 GR Communications Washington Watch in The Federal Lawyer Government Relations page on FBA Website Monthly legislative updates to chapters – Reprint these in your chapter/section newsletter Action alerts to chapters – Send these through your chapter/section email system Capitol Hill Day – Visits with Congressional lawmakers

8 FBA Issues Agenda Reflects FBA’s Policy Priorities Annually Updated GRC Coordinates Nomination Process Chapters & Sections Nominate Issues Board of Directors Approves Agenda

9 Positions by Chapters on Legal Policy Issues Can take positions in chapter’s name – Cannot be inconsistent with National policy – Disclaimer of National required – Must generally reflect view of members – Inform Executive Committee immediately

10 Primary Policy Issues Support for Adequate federal court funding Prompt Action Judicial vacancies Additional federal judgeships Concerns over Legislative proposals addressing perceived “abusive and “frivolous” federal litigation Support for creation of Article I immigration court

11 Chapter Advocacy Chapter programs – Invite lawmakers Open Courthouse – In tandem with the chief judge, invite lawmakers to the federal courthouse to view the facilities firsthand Letters – Write to lawmakers asking for support for/against legislative measures Op-eds and letters to the editor Articles in the chapter’s newsletter – Report on legislative issues affecting the federal bar
